Figure 10 The combination of Xiangshaliujunzi decoction and 5-fluorouracil promoted miR-200a/ZEB1/IRF1-mediated PANoptosis in transplanted tumor tissues in mice.
The combination treatment group [5-fluorouracil (5-FU) + Xiangshaliujunzi decoction (XSLJZD)] showed higher levels of miR-200a-3p and IRF1 mRNA and lower ZEB1 mRNA compared to the individual 5-FU and XSLJZD groups. The combination treatment group (5-FU + XSLJZD) showed further increased levels of PANoptosis-related proteins and inflammatory cytokines [interferon (IFN)-γ, tumor necrosis factor (TNF)-α, interleukin (IL)-1β, and IL-18] compared to the 5-FU and XSLJZD groups individually.
